What is a remote defense?

A Remote Defense job involves protecting digital assets, networks, and systems from cyber threats while working from a remote location. Professionals in this role monitor security alerts, analyze threats, and implement defense mechanisms to safeguard sensitive data. They may work with fir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and threat intelligence tools to prevent cyberattacks. Remote Defense specialists often collaborate with IT and cybersecurity teams to improve security protocols and respond to incidents efficiently. This role requires strong analytical skills, knowledge of cybersecurity best practices, and familiarity with security technologies.

What are typical day-to-day responsibilities for someone working in remote defense?

In a Remote Defense role, your typical day often involves monitoring security alerts, analyzing suspicious activity, and coordinating incident response across remote networks and platforms. You’ll collaborate with IT teams and other security professionals to investigate potential threats, develop mitigation strategies, and document findings. The role may also require participation in regular cybersecurity drills, updating security protocols, and recommending enhancements to existing defenses. Working remotely, you’ll leverage virtual collaboration tools to stay connected with your team and ensure swift communication during security events. This dynamic environment requires both proactive and reactive approaches to safeguard organizational assets from evolving cyber threats.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the remote defense position, and why are they important?

To excel in a Remote Defense position, you’ll need expertise in cybersecurity or security operations, a thorough understanding of risk assessment, and typically a bachelor’s deg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with network security tools, incident response platforms, and certifications like CISSP or CompTIA Security+ are highly valued.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ving, and clear written communication are important soft skills for remote collaboration and precise incident reporting. These qualifications and skills are essential for effectively identifying, mitigating, and communicating security threats in a distributed environment.
